However, Tvrtko pointed out > we don't need to use the same engine to perform the relocations as we > are planning to execute the execbuf on, and so if we switch over to a > working engine, we can perform the relocation asynchronously. The user > execbuf will be queued after the relocations by virtue of fencing. > > This patch creates a new context per execbuf requiring asynchronous > relocations on an unusable engines. This is perhaps a bit excessive and > can be amoriated by a small context cache, but for the moment we only > need it for working around a little used engine on Sandybridge, and only > if relocations are actually required. > > Now we just need to teach the relocation code to handle physical > addressing for gen2/3, and we should then have universal support! > > Suggested-by: Tvrtko Ursulin > Testcase: igt/gem_exec_reloc/basic-spin # snb > Signed-off-by: Chris Wilson > Cc: Tvrtko Ursulin > --- > .../gpu/drm/i915/gem/i915_gem_execbuffer.c | 32 ++++++++++++++++--- > 1 file changed, 27 insertions(+), 5 deletions(-) > > diff --git a/drivers/gpu/drm/i915/gem/i915_gem_execbuffer.c b/drivers/gpu/drm/i915/gem/i915_gem_execbuffer.c > index b224a453e2a3..6d649de3a796 100644 > --- a/drivers/gpu/drm/i915/gem/i915_gem_execbuffer.c > +++ b/drivers/gpu/drm/i915/gem/i915_gem_execbuffer.c > @@ -1280,6 +1280,7 @@ static int reloc_move_to_gpu(struct i915_request *rq, struct i915_vma *vma) > } > > static int __reloc_gpu_alloc(struct i915_execbuffer *eb, > + struct intel_engine_cs *engine, > unsigned int len) > { > struct reloc_cache *cache = &eb->reloc_cache; > @@ -1289,7 +1290,7 @@ static int __reloc_gpu_alloc(struct i915_execbuffer *eb, > u32 *cmd; > int err; > > - pool = intel_gt_get_buffer_pool(eb->engine->gt, PAGE_SIZE); > + pool = intel_gt_get_buffer_pool(engine->gt, PAGE_SIZE); > if (IS_ERR(pool)) > return PTR_ERR(pool); > > @@ -1312,7 +1313,23 @@ static int __reloc_gpu_alloc(struct i915_execbuffer *eb, > if (err) > goto err_unmap; > > - rq = i915_request_create(eb->context); > + if (engine == eb->context->engine) { > + rq = i915_request_create(eb->context); > + } else { > + struct intel_context *ce; > + > + ce = intel_context_create(engine); > + if (IS_ERR(ce)) { > + err = PTR_ERR(rq); > + goto err_unpin; > + } > + > + i915_vm_put(ce->vm); > + ce->vm = i915_vm_get(eb->context->vm); > + > + rq = intel_context_create_request(ce); > + intel_context_put(ce); > + } > if (IS_ERR(rq)) { > err = PTR_ERR(rq); > goto err_unpin; > @@ -1363,10 +1380,15 @@ static u32 *reloc_gpu(struct i915_execbuffer *eb, > int err; > > if (unlikely(!cache->rq)) { > - if (!intel_engine_can_store_dword(eb->engine)) > - return ERR_PTR(-ENODEV); > + struct intel_engine_cs *engine = eb->engine; > + > + if (!intel_engine_can_store_dword(engine)) { > + engine = engine->gt->engine_class[COPY_ENGINE_CLASS][0]; > + if (!engine || !intel_engine_can_store_dword(engine)) > + return ERR_PTR(-ENODEV); > + } > > - err = __reloc_gpu_alloc(eb, len); > + err = __reloc_gpu_alloc(eb, engine, len); > if (unlikely(err)) > return ERR_PTR(err); > } > If you are not worried about the context create dance on SNB, and it is limited to VCS, then neither am I.
